Brief Summary
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.
The stent has been developed to cope with the extreme requirements of the femoral artery/knee artery and is approved for usage at humans (EC-certified). It is designed to treat narrows of the femoral- and knee artery.
100 patients at 5 German hospital shall be enrolled. After stent implantation follow-up visits at 6 and 12 month take place.
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
The FlexStent® stent provides a great range of motions for a highly flexible femoral artery while adequately supporting the vessel. The intended use for the FlexStent® stent is for the treatment of symptomatic femoropopliteal disease, primarily for atherosclerotic de novo native superficial femoral artery lesions.
The intent of this clinical registry is to demonstrate the efficacy and safety of the FlexStent® stent in patients with superficial femoral/ popliteal artery disease.
Hypothesis: the FlexStent® will be safe and efficacious in treating SFA/popliteal artery diseases.
Primary object: evaluation of efficacy of the FlexStent® measured by the in-stent restenosis using DUS following treatment, 6 and 12 MFU visits.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
SFA Stenting
FlexStent Femoropopliteal Self-Expanding Stent System
Peri-procedural management will be no different to routine SFA/Popliteal Artery intervention Standard medical therapy
Procedural techniques will be identical to routine protocols for SFA/Popliteal Artery stenting. technique suggested:
* Contralateral retrograde common femoral cross-over access or antegrade access
* Target lower limb arteries fully imaged angiogram. with measurement of SFA/Popliteal Artery target lesion length and normal vessel diameter immediately above and below target lesion
* Pre-stenting balloon dilatation of target lesion in all total occlusions and critical stenosis
* Deployment of an appropriately sized FlexStent® to cover target lesion
* Post-stent balloon dilate stent using a semi-compliant angioplasty balloon to enable accurate post-dilatation of stent to target diameter
* Post stenting angiography assessing target lesion parameters, run-off vessel patency and complications

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Subjects must give written informed consent prior to participation in the study and must understand the purpose of this study and be willing to adhere to the study procedures described in this protocol.
* Rutherford Classification Category 2-4
* Single de novo lesion in the superficial femoro/popliteal artery
* Disease segment length ≤150mm
-\>70% diameter stenosis and occlusion
* Patent ipsilateral iliac artery
* Patent ipsilateral popliteal artery and at least 1 patent tibial artery in continuity to ankle
* Target reference vessel diameter 3.5-7.5 mm
Exclusion Criteria
* Rutherford Classification Category 0,1,5 or 6.
* Inability to tolerate antithrombotic or antiplatelet therapies.
* Pregnancy.
* Other comorbidity risks which in the opinion of the investigator limit longevity or likelihood of complying with protocol follow up.
* Serum creatinine \> 2.5 mg/dL.
* Myocardial infarction or stroke within 90 days of enrollment.
* Hypercoagulable state.
* Uncontrollable hypertension.
* Patients currently enrolled in any other clinical trial(s).
